Scope and Contents of the Materials

The West Family Correspondence consists of 19 items. The first series, H. G. Wells letters, consists of letters written by H. G. Wells about or to his son, Anthony West.  The second series, Anthony West correspondence, consists of correspondence from Rebecca West to Anthony West, her son; correspondence from Anthony West to his aunts, Lettie Fairfield and Winnie Macleod; and several sketches.

Item 5: Letter from H. G. Wells, RMSP Andes, to Anthony West, 1924 January 4Add to your cart.
1 item (8 pages): manuscript. Signed "Your Daddy Wellsie." Discusses the bullying that Anthony is receiving. Wells reflects upon his own childhood bully and the strategy he used to discourage the bully.
